Successfully developed a double-layer antireflective hydrophobic coating on glass surfaces by solgel dip coating method. A 7 % increase in transmittance compared to uncoated glass at 550 nmwavelength. OTES modified SiO 2 top layer significantly enhanced hydrophobicity of the glass substrate.

Double-layer AR hydrophobic coatings on glass combining a SiO 2 –TiO 2 coating as the bottom layer and OTES-modified SiO 2 coating as the upper layer were successfully prepared and characterized.

The results demonstrate that the double layer coating is a promising solution for reducing reflection and improving the optical properties of glass substrates. This coating has potential value in various fields, particularly in the solar cell industry, where it can increase the efficiency and stability of solar cells.
